Лучший способ исправить проблему Ora-07443 “проверить_функция, но не найдена”.

February 8, 2022 0 Comments

Недавно некоторые пользователи столкнулись с ошибкой ora-07443 “verify_function not found”. Эта проблема может возникнуть из-за нескольких факторов. Мы обсудим этот ключевой факт ниже.

Проблема решена! Исправьте ошибки и ускорьте свой компьютер. Скачать сейчас.

<дт><массив>

<дт> Профиль [Ошибка № 430251]

<дт>пн, ноябрь 2009 г., 2009 г. 14:52 <тд colspan="2"><массив>

<дт>димасд
Новости: 1
Зарегистрировано: 09 ноября
Местонахождение: Лорел, Мэриленд

Младший участник

<тд>

<тд colspan="2">Привет, человек

Я попытался создать борд для посещения ниже, но получил новую ошибку:

Создать проблему профиля пользователя app_user
Время простоя 10
пароль_grace_time 2
Password_Lifetime 7
password_reuse_time 2
неудачные попытки учетной записи 3
сеансы_на_пользователя 2
password_reuse_max 2
password_lock_time 1/1440*10
усилия по подключению 480
Функция поиска функция password_verify;

password_verify-function Функция проверки
*
ОШИБКА в эпизоде ​​11:
ORA-02376: недопустимый ресурс или тавтология

Я удалил функцию d password_verify_function, и она сработала:
создать как минимум одно ограничение коллекции для app_user
два или три простоя 10
три или более password_grace_time 2
пять password_life_time 7
полдюжины password_reuse_time 2
полдюжины неудачных попыток входа в систему 3
довольно много session_per_user 2
10 password_reuse_max 2
9 password_lock_time 1/1440*10
10* время контакта480
SQL> /

Профиль создан.

Теперь я сделал сброс функции Verify+, но также обнаружил ошибки:

лимит одного пользовательского профиля app_user
2* password_check_functioncheck_function
SQL> /
Изменить лимит профиля app_user
*
ОШИБКА в строке 1:
ORA-07443: VERIFY_FUNCTION не найден

Как я могу создать профиль с каждой из необходимых мне настроек, особенно с конкретной функцией password_verify_function?

Сообщить модератору

<тд colspan="2">

<дт><массив>

<дт> Re: Ошибка профиля [сообщение № 430257 является ответом на сообщение № 430251]

<дт>Пн 09 ноября последнее 12 15:27 <тд colspan="2"><массив>

<дт>отдел радости
Сообщения: 4961
Запись: февраль 2002 г.
Местоположение: Восточное побережье США.

Не позволяйте ошибкам Windows сдерживать вас.

Вы устали от надоедливых компьютерных ошибок? Устали от потери файлов или сбоя системы без предупреждения? Что ж, попрощайтесь со всеми своими заботами, потому что Restoro здесь, чтобы помочь! Это невероятное программное обеспечение быстро и легко выявит и устранит любые проблемы с Windows, так что вы сможете вернуться к работе (или игре) в кратчайшие сроки. Кроме того, с помощью Restoro вы также будете лучше защищены от сбоев оборудования, заражения вредоносным ПО и потери данных. Так зачем ждать? Получите Restoro сегодня и наслаждайтесь бесперебойной и безошибочной работой на компьютере!

  • 1. Скачайте и установите Reimage
  • 2. Откройте программу и нажмите "Сканировать ПК"
  • 3. Нажмите "Восстановить сейчас", чтобы начать процесс восстановления.

  • Старый участник

    <тд>

    <тд colspan="2">разработка dimasd в понедельник, 9 ноября 2011 г., около 15:52

    функция проверки функции password_verify;

    password_verify-function Функция проверки
    *
    ОШИБКА в строке 11:
    ORA-02376: неверный или устаревший ресурс

    Дефис должен быть символом подчеркивания. И вы знаете, что происходит после того, как это на самом деле имя работы (у вас так много опечаток, что я не могу сказать, вводите ли вы недопустимые команды или легко опечатываетесь). По умолчанию я не думаю, что конкретная функция verify_function является последней в базе данных. Спросите своего текущего администратора баз данных. Он находится в utlpwdmg script.sql
    <дел>

    [Обновлено: Пн, 9 ноября, 09, 03:53]

    Сообщить о сообщении непосредственно модератору

    <тд изменить colspan="2">

    настройки профиля<р>. Oracle, безусловно, будет использовать этот параметр, чтобы включить надежность пароля в этой ситуации.

    Теперь, чтобы завершить эту функцию проверки пароля, вам нужно сначала создать функцию в основной схеме SYS.

    Функция check_function_11G по умолчанию/шаблону, безусловно, может быть замечена здесь $ORACLE_HOME/rdbms/admin/utlpwdmg.sql

    СОЗДАТЬ ИЛИ ЗАМЕНИТЬ ФУНКЦИЮ verify_function_11G(имя пользователя varchar2, личное varchar2, старый_пароль varchar2) RETURN boolean IS
    n boolean;
    m integer;
    различное целое число;
    isdigit boolean ;
    ischar boolean ;
    ispunct boolean ;
    db_name varchar2(40);
    digitarray varchar2(20);
    punctarray varchar2(25);
    chararray varchar2(52);< br>i_char varchar2(10);
    simple_password varchar2(10);
    reverse_uservarchar2(32);

    START

    digitarray:= ‘0123456789’;
    chararray:= ‘abcdefghijklmnopqrstuvwxyzABCDEFGHIJKLMNOPQRSTUVWXYZ’;

    — Проверить модную минимальную длину пароля

    ЕСЛИ длина(пароль) < семи ТО
    raise_application_error(-20001, ‘Пароль меньше 8’);
    КОНЕЦ ЕСЛИ;

    — Проверить, не является ли пароль кем-либо наличие идентичности l ‘или то же самое является идентификацией (1-100)

    IF NLS_LOWER(пароль) = NLS_LOWER(имя пользователя) THEN
    raise_application_error(-20002, ‘Пароль такой же или похожий для пользователя’);
    END IF;
    FOR i IN 1..100 LOOP< br>i_char := to_char(i);
    если NLS_LOWER(имя пользователя)|| i_char = NLS_LOWER(пароль) THEN
    raise_application_error(-20005, ‘Пароль такой же или крайний, как имя пользователя’);
    END IF;
    END LOOP;

    — Проверить, не слишком ли высокий пароль как обратное имя пользователя

    FOR i for REVERSE 1..length(username) LOOP

    предыдущий пользователь := предыдущий пользователь || substr(имя пользователя, i, 1);
    КОНЕЦ ЦИКЛА;
    ЕСЛИ NLS_LOWER(пароль) подразумевает ТО
    raise_application_error(-20003, nls_lower(reverse_user) ‘пароль подразумевает заголовок в обратном порядке’);
    КОНЕЦ ЕСЛИ ;
    ora-07443 функция проверки производительности не найдена

    — Убедитесь, что тип пароля соответствует хранилищу сервера и/или имени сервера (1-100)

    Выберите имя, подобное db_name, из базы данных sys.v$;
    если NLS_LOWER(db_name) = NLS_LOWER(пароль), THEN
    raise_application_error(-20004, Тот же пароль, что и имя сервера, или аналогичное время) ); < br>END IF ;
    FOR i IN 1..100 LOOP
    i_char := to_char(i);
    if NLS_LOWER(db_name)|| i_char равно NLS_LOWER(пароль) THEN
    raise_application_error(-20005, ‘Пароль тот же или похожий, чтобы действительно назвать сервер’);
    END IF;
    END LOOP;

    — Проверить, если пароль слишком простой. Словарь фраз может быть

    — сохраните его, но убедитесь, что оно контрастирует со словами let
    — которые могут быть слишком простыми для пароля.
    IF NLS_LOWER(пароль) IN (‘welcome1’, ‘database1’ , ‘account1’ , ‘user1234’, ‘password1’, ‘oracle123’, ‘computer1’, ‘abcdefg1’, ‘change_on_install’) THEN
    raise_application_error(-20006, ‘Password simple’);
    END также IF ;

    — Проверить, соответствует ли пароль только истинному оракулу (1-100)

    simple_password := ‘oracle’;
    FOR i IN 1..100 LOOP
    i_char := to_char(i);
    if simple_password || i_char равно NLS_LOWER(пароль) THEN
    raise_application_error(-20007, ‘Слишком простой пароль’);
    END IF;
    END LOOP;

    — Проверить, содержит ли его пароль как минимум единицу стандартный . одна цифра

    — 10. Поиск некоторого числа
    является информацией :=FALSE;
    m := length(пароль);
    ДЛЯ конкретного клиента в..10 LOOP
    FOR j IN 1 ..a LOOP
    IF substr(password,j,1) = substr(digitarray,i,1) THEN
    isdigit :=TRUE ;
    GOTO findchar ;
    END IF ;
    END LOOP;
    LOOP END;

    ЕСЛИ число подразумевает FALSE THEN

    raise_application_error(-20008, ‘Пароль должен содержать хотя бы одну цифру, важные символы’);
    END IF;
    — 2.Проверить характер самого человека
    < >
    ischar :=FALSE ;
    ДЛЯ i IN 1..length (chararray) LOOP
    FOR l IN 1..m LOOP
    ЕСЛИ substr(пароль,j,1) равно substr (chararray,i , 1) THEN
    ischar :=TRUE ;
    GOTO endsearch ;
    END IF ;
    END LOOP ;
    END LOOP;
    IF ischar FALSE THEN
    >raise_application_error (-20009 , ‘Пароль должен содержать хотя бы одну цифру
    и одно наклонение ‘);
    ENDIF;

    <>

    — Проверяет, отличается ли пароль от предыдущего пароля не менее чем на
    – возможно большое количество символов
    ЕСЛИ old_password НЕ NULL THEN
    diff := length(old_password )-length(password);

    difference : подразумевает abs(difference);

    ЕСЛИ принимает вывод < 3 ТО
    ЕСЛИ длина(пароль) < длина(старый_пароль) ТО
    m := длина(пароль);
    ИНАЧЕ
    m – – = длина(старый_пароль); < br>КОНЕЦ ЕСЛИ ;
    ora-07443 функция verify_function определенно найдена

    ДЛЯ i IN 1..m LOOP

    IF substr(password,i,1) != substr(old_password,i,1) THEN
    other := diverges + 1 ;
    END IF ;
    END LOOP ;

    ЕСЛИ изменения < 3 МТ

    raise_application_error(-20011, ‘Пароль должен отличаться хотя бы на несколько символов из-за
    старого пароля’);
    END IF;
    END IF ;
    END IF;< br> – – Все в порядке? return TRUE ;
    RETURN(TRUE);
    END;
    /Установка функции проверки пароля Каждая часть информации может быть указана 1 функцией. И 1 функция, скорее всего, будет выбрана для нескольких профилей, широкий спектр функций можно запустить с необычными настройками сжатия и паролями.

    Получите максимальную производительность от вашего компьютера. Нажмите здесь, чтобы начать.

    Best Way To Fix Ora-07443 “verify_function Not Found” Problem.
    Bester Weg, Um Das Problem Ora-07443 “verify_function May Not Found” Zu Beheben.
    Bästa Sättet Att Behandla Ora-07443 “verify_function Not Found”-problem.
    Najlepszy Sposób Na Naprawienie Problemu Ora-07443 „verify_function Notably Found”.
    Il Modo Migliore Per Avviare Ora-07443 Problema “verify_function Not Found”.
    La Mejor Forma De Solucionar El Problema Ora-07443 “verify_function ‘t Found”.
    Beste Manier Om Het Ora-07443 “verify_function Zeker Gevonden” Probleem Op Te Lossen.
    Ora-07443 “verify_function Not Found” 문제를 계획하는 가장 좋은 방법입니다.
    Meilleur Moyen De Restaurer Le Problème Ora-07443 “verify_function Not Found”.
    Melhor Curso Para Corrigir O Problema Ora-07443 “verify_function Not Just Found”.
    г.